Officer Reports:

  • NEW RAILING AROUND SOCIAL ROOM PATIO: Dennis negotiating to have new railing built and installed.
  • LANDSCAPE ARCHITECT: Dennis met with the architect who has a great ideas for around pool which IS priority #1. Proposed using planking between the pavers and the sea wall and planting palm trees. One step up to the sea wall will be needed. Gary, who did our sea wall, is preparing a proposal using clips rather than screws for the planking. He plans on making a square up to the BBQ. Gary is also preparing a proposal to power wash the pavers, re-grout, and seal to enhance their look. Gary will also provide pricing for replacing the pavers for future reference. Gary will also purchase and install rope along seawall Dennis will bring plans to Board as soon as they are complete.
  • POOL AWNING FANS: Dennis checked out fans at Dan’s Fan’s for the pool awning. They have a nice outdoor fan with lighting that would work nicely. Cost would be about $200 each plus the cost of PLA to install.

Construction Updates:

  • SCREENING: #5 AND #6 Stacks completed, two units were not adequately prepared by Marks’s crew taking down wood and fixing holes. Need to identify units and have Restore fix.
  • PARKING CANOPY: Canvas to be replaced by Jones Awning by Oct 23rd.
  • FENCING & NO TRESSPASSING SIGNS: Lorri has someone to re-install North side fencing and build and install fence between Riverside and Aloha. Lori has acquired 4 No trespassing signs for installation on property.
  • COMCAST: Comcast is replacing all the cabling for the building and covering it with risers that has been painted to match the building. Tom Cassidy is working with Comcast and stacks #1 – #4 have been wired for Comcast. Sharon Dowling will help get workmen into units for stack #5. Discussed with Pierre that Tom will insure wires are run for satellite hook-up. The old cable wiring is being removed.
  • TILE: PH, 7, 6, 5 are done 4 and 3 to be completed Friday and #2 to be done on Saturday. Grouting will begin next week and the first phase of the tile installation will be complete.
  • Social Room hallway, wood doors to storage lockers and social room will require trimming.

    TDC will be WORKING SATURDAY’S AND EXTENDED DAYS TILL 5:00.PM TO COMPLETE TILE PHASE 1 BEFORE OTHERS GET HERE.

    A suggestion was made to use the scrap tile pieces to create a 2-3/4” border along the catwalk wall. TDC provide Tom Cassidy with pricing of $4500 to do the border. Barbara Ellis made a motion to install the tile border. Barbara McCall seconded. All in Favor: Dan Creedon, Pierre Forget, Dennis Rosenfeld, Barbara McCall, Tom Cassidy, Sharon Dowling, Barbara Ellis. All Opposed: None.

    TDC to be told by Tom to commence installing border.
